Cytogenetic characterization of two laboratory colonies of Anopheles arabiensis Patton from Ethiopia.
Parassitologia - 1 Dec 1991
Mekuria Y, Gezahegn T, Gabriel G W, Tilahun D, Petrarca V
Abstract excerpt
Polytene chromosome analysis was carried out in samples of Anopheles arabiensis from two colonies originating from different sites in the Rift Valley, Ethiopia. Both colonies were found to maintain the main chromosomal inversion variations existing in wild populations. Changes in karyotype frequencies were documented as well as excesses of heterokaryotypes.
